+/**
+ * @test
+ * @bug 4245809
+ * @summary Basic test for LinkedHashSet.  (Based on SetBash)
+ */
+
+import java.util.*;
+import java.io.*;
+
+public class Basic {
+    static Random rnd = new Random(666);
+
+    public static void main(String[] args) throws Exception {
+        int numItr =  500;
+        int setSize = 500;
+
+        for (int i=0; i<numItr; i++) {
+            Set s1 = new LinkedHashSet();
+            AddRandoms(s1, setSize);
+
+            Set s2 = new LinkedHashSet();
+            AddRandoms(s2, setSize);
+
+            Set intersection = clone(s1);
+            intersection.retainAll(s2);
+            Set diff1 = clone(s1); diff1.removeAll(s2);
+            Set diff2 = clone(s2); diff2.removeAll(s1);
+            Set union = clone(s1); union.addAll(s2);
+
+            if (diff1.removeAll(diff2))
+                throw new Exception("Set algebra identity 2 failed");
+            if (diff1.removeAll(intersection))
+                throw new Exception("Set algebra identity 3 failed");
+            if (diff2.removeAll(diff1))
+                throw new Exception("Set algebra identity 4 failed");
+            if (diff2.removeAll(intersection))
+                throw new Exception("Set algebra identity 5 failed");
+            if (intersection.removeAll(diff1))
+                throw new Exception("Set algebra identity 6 failed");
+            if (intersection.removeAll(diff1))
+                throw new Exception("Set algebra identity 7 failed");
+
+            intersection.addAll(diff1); intersection.addAll(diff2);
+            if (!intersection.equals(union))
+                throw new Exception("Set algebra identity 1 failed");
+
+            if (new LinkedHashSet(union).hashCode() != union.hashCode())
+                throw new Exception("Incorrect hashCode computation.");
+
+            Iterator e = union.iterator();
+            while (e.hasNext())
+                if (!intersection.remove(e.next()))
+                    throw new Exception("Couldn't remove element from copy.");
+            if (!intersection.isEmpty())
+                throw new Exception("Copy nonempty after deleting all elements.");
+
+            e = union.iterator();
+            while (e.hasNext()) {
+                Object o = e.next();
+                if (!union.contains(o))
+                    throw new Exception("Set doesn't contain one of its elements.");
+                e.remove();
+                if (union.contains(o))
+                    throw new Exception("Set contains element after deletion.");
+            }
+            if (!union.isEmpty())
+                throw new Exception("Set nonempty after deleting all elements.");
+
+            s1.clear();
+            if (!s1.isEmpty())
+                throw new Exception("Set nonempty after clear.");
+        }
+        System.err.println("Success.");
+    }
+
+    static Set clone(Set s) throws Exception {
+        Set clone;
+        int method = rnd.nextInt(3);
+        clone = (method==0 ?  (Set) ((LinkedHashSet)s).clone() :
+                 (method==1 ? new LinkedHashSet(Arrays.asList(s.toArray())) :
+                  serClone(s)));
+        if (!s.equals(clone))
+            throw new Exception("Set not equal to copy: "+method);
+        if (!s.containsAll(clone))
+            throw new Exception("Set does not contain copy.");
+        if (!clone.containsAll(s))
+            throw new Exception("Copy does not contain set.");
+        return clone;
+    }
+
+    private static Set serClone(Set m) {
+        Set result = null;
+        try {
+            // Serialize
+            ByteArrayOutputStream bos = new ByteArrayOutputStream();
+            ObjectOutputStream out = new ObjectOutputStream(bos);
+            out.writeObject(m);
+            out.flush();
+
+            // Deserialize
+            ByteArrayInputStream bis = new ByteArrayInputStream(bos.toByteArray());
+            out.close();
+            ObjectInputStream in = new ObjectInputStream(bis);
+            result = (Set)in.readObject();
+            in.close();
+        } catch(Exception e) {
+            e.printStackTrace();
+        }
+        return result;
+    }
+
+    static void AddRandoms(Set s, int n) throws Exception {
+        for (int i=0; i<n; i++) {
+            int r = rnd.nextInt() % n;
+            Integer e = new Integer(r < 0 ? -r : r);
+
+            int preSize = s.size();
+            boolean prePresent = s.contains(e);
+            boolean added = s.add(e);
+            if (!s.contains(e))
+                throw new Exception("Element not present after addition.");
+            if (added == prePresent)
+                throw new Exception("added == alreadyPresent");
+            int postSize = s.size();
+            if (added && preSize == postSize)
+                throw new Exception("Add returned true, but size didn't change.");
+            if (!added && preSize != postSize)
+                throw new Exception("Add returned false, but size changed.");
+        }
+    }
+}
